  1. 1 Whether the District Court erred in awarding 80% of the matrimonial house to the respondent and 20% to the appellant without sufficient evidence
  2. 2 Whether the District Court properly evaluated the evidence regarding contributions to matrimonial property

Ratio Decidendi

The trial court correctly considered the extent of contribution by each party in the acquisition of matrimonial properties, including non-monetary contributions, and the District Court had no valid reason to overturn the trial court's decision.

Court Disposition

appeal allowed

Orders

  • Judgment and Decree of the District Court of Ilala at Kinyerezi in Civil Appeal No. 102 of 2019 quashed and set aside
  • Trial court’s decision upheld
